BOULDER, Colo. (CBS) - Two University of Colorado students accused of providing marijuana-laced brownies to their professor and classmates have been arrested.
Students, 21-year-old Thomas Ricardo Cunningham and 19-year-old Mary Elizabeth Essa were arrested Saturday, December 8, and are facing suspicion of second-degree assault, consumption of controlled substances by fraudulent means, and two conspiracy count charges.
Police say the two brought the brownies to class as part of a "bring food day." The professor and two students were hospitalized and five others were sickened.
